1// Copyright 2016 the V8 project authors. All rights reserved. 2// Use of this source code is governed by a BSD-style license that can be 3// found in the LICENSE file. 4// 5// Flags: --allow-natives-syntax --no-lazy 6// Flags: --harmony-destructuring-bind 7 8"use strict"; 9eval(); 10var f = ({x}) => { }; 11%OptimizeFunctionOnNextCall(f); 12assertThrows(f); 13